In order to meet University requirements for graduation, each student must complete a minimum of 45 hours of 300 and

400 level courses.

1Choice of modern language to be made in consultation with academic advisor.

2To be chosen from Anthropology Criminal Justice, Economics, Geography, Psychology or Sociology. At least three of

these six hours must be at the 200-level or above.

3To be chosen from BSAT 205, CMCN 335, or another course chosen in consultation with academic advisor.

4To be chosen from English 201, 202, 203, 204, 205, 206, or 360.

5POLS electives at the 300 level.

6SCI electives are to be chosen from both biological (BIOL) and physical (CHEM, GEOL, or PHYS) sciences, two courses

of which must be from the same science.

7Some of these electives must be used to complete an 18 hour minor in a subject selected in consultation with the

student's academic advisor. (See note page 146, Specific Degree Requirements).

8To be chosen from HIST 101, 102, 221, or 222.

9At least 9 of the 21 hours of POLS electives listed in the junior or senior years must be taken at the 400 level. To take

400 level POLS courses, students must have been admitted to upper division and must also have at least junior

standing.
